Brushes For Fair Price
Permalink  
 


 I found a good supplier for wash brushes. Zoro Tools sells a  nice brush. These are called Value Brand,..but they are Tough Guy brand in reality, they have sticker on them and also use the same model number. I have been paying $20 per brush,..these brushes are only $6.99,...and free shipping on $50 orders. I received one and paid a $5.00 shipping ,..still only $11.99. I wanted to look at one before I ordered more. First impressions are good,..seems like a nice brush,..polystyrene bristles rate very well against chemicals and break resistance. So I just ordered 8 more.

These brushes sell for around $30 dollars from other suppliers on the net. (Not that they're worth that) 

These are the same size and bristle length as my current brushes that sell for $20

I ordered on Tuesday and received on Thursday.
